Harsh and Indulgent

Harsh

Harsh adjective - Given to exacting standards of discipline and self-restraint.
Usage example: a harsh judge when it comes to drug users and especially drug dealers

Indulgent is an antonym for harsh.

Nearby Words: harshness, harshly

Indulgent

Indulgent adjective - Tolerant and kind in the judgment of and expectations for others.
Usage example: she was perhaps a bit too indulgent with her children, who always seemed to get away with everything

Harsh is an antonym for indulgent in lenient topic.
